Understanding Water Engine Pumps
Water engine pumps are mechanical devices designed to move fluids by converting mechanical energy into hydraulic energy. They are available in various types, including submersible pumps, centrifugal pumps, and positive displacement pumps. Each type serves specific applications and is suited to different environments.
Types of Water Engine Pumps
- Submersible Pumps: These pumps are designed to operate while submerged in water. They are ideal for applications such as draining basements, sewage pumping, and irrigation.
- Centrifugal Pumps: Commonly used in industrial applications, centrifugal pumps use rotational energy to move fluids. They are efficient for large-scale water transport and circulation.
- Positive Displacement Pumps: These pumps move fluids by trapping a fixed amount and forcing it through the discharge. They are particularly useful for metering applications.
Applications of Water Engine Pumps in Business
The versatility of water engine pumps allows them to be utilized across various sectors. Let’s look at some of the prominent applications:
Agricultural Use
Agriculture heavily relies on water engine pumps for irrigation, drainage, and livestock management. Effective irrigation systems ensure crops receive the necessary water supply, enhancing yield and profitability.
Construction Industry
In construction, pumps are essential for dewatering excavations, managing water in large projects, and ensuring sites remain dry and safe for workers. This application is crucial during rainy seasons to prevent delays.
Municipal Water Supply
Municipalities utilize water engine pumps to deliver potable water to residents. This involves complex systems of pumps that ensure consistent pressure and supply throughout the city.
Industrial Processes
Many industries, including food and beverage, chemicals, and pharmaceuticals, depend on water pumps for processes such as mixing, cooling, and transporting liquids. These operations require reliable and efficient pumping systems.
Fire Protection Systems
Water engine pumps are vital components in fire suppression systems. They provide the necessary water pressure and flow rates needed to combat fires effectively, safeguarding businesses and communities.

Maintenance Tips for Water Engine Pumps
To ensure longevity and optimal performance of your water engine pumps, regular maintenance is crucial. Here are some expert tips to consider:
- Regular Inspections: Frequently inspect your pumps for wear and tear, leaks, and unusual noises. Early detection can prevent major issues.
- Cleaning and Lubrication: Keep your pump clean and lubricated to reduce friction and wear, which can lead to breakdowns.
- Monitor Performance: Keep a close eye on pump performance indicators such as pressure and flow rate. Any significant changes may indicate a problem.
- Timely Repairs: Do not delay repairs if you notice any issues. Addressing problems promptly can save you time and money in the long run.
